A devastating chemical spill on the Elk River has poisoned the drinking water for over 300,000 people in West Virginia. Many people are still relying on bottled water to drink, cook, and bathe.

It is no secret that Governor Earl Ray Tomblin, the WV legislature, and the WV Department of Environmental Protection have worked to undercut protections for people's health and the environment in favor of the coal and chemical industry. Unfortunately, this chemical spill is not an isolated incident. There is a silent water crisis in West Virginia, where communities living near coal mining face similar dangers each day.
